Abstract
In certain embodiments, a system includes a deposition system and a plasma/bonding system. The deposition system deposits a solder outwardly from a substrate of a number of substrates. The plasma/bonding system comprises a plasma system configured to plasma clean the substrate and a bonding system configured to bond the substrates. The plasma/bonding system at least reduces reoxidation of the solder. In certain embodiments, a method comprises depositing solder outwardly from a substrate, removing metal oxide from the substrate, and depositing a capping layer outwardly from the substrate to at least reduce reoxidation of the solder.
